Allan Posted January 2, 2015 Share Posted January 2, 2015 Ok. You need generate a MLB value (following fusion71au's tip). Put MLB & ROM in RtVariables/config.plist, keep everything else the same including current system serial and SMBIOS Disconnect from internet Reboot computer and run iMessage debug to confirm MLB/ROM values are persistent - Download the iMessage_debug in Downloads section. Reconnect internet Login to iMessage ---> will most likely get Customer code if you haven't accidently created someone's real MLB/ROM Call Apple Support saying you have a problem with your Apple ID while logging in to iMessage Cross fingers that they fix it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Allan Posted January 7, 2015 Share Posted January 7, 2015 1 - Generate a ramdom MLB value, and put in your config.plist. [In Red] 2 - Generate a ramdom ROM value, and put in your config.plist. [In Blue] To make it more "genuine", replace the first 6 characters with an "Apple Prefix" code. Board-ID and SerialNumber the Clover Configurator will generate for you. 3 - Disconnect from internet 4 - Reboot computer and run iMessage debug to confirm MLB/ROM values are persistent. 5 - Reconnect internet 6 - Login to iMessage ---> will most likely get Customer code if you haven't accidently created someone's real MLB/ROM 7 - Call Apple Support saying you have a problem with your Apple ID while logging in to iMessage Cross fingers that they fix it ! Cass67 Posted January 9, 2015 Share Posted January 9, 2015 Honestly fella, read the guide http://www.insanelymac.com/forum/topic/303073-pattern-of-mlb-main-logic-board/ and try to understand ... Fixing the iMessage problem is not an easy fix and there is not a cookbook type fix to help out here. Apple are authenticating each and every Mac via many avenues that connect to this service and not all of it is 100% clearly understood. Upshot.. you need to do the work to get the results .. The answers that are known right now have been posted in this thread and pretty much the end result if it works is call Apple and have them add the device to their system you want working is the best you can hope for right now... Even this seems like it may be a temp solution also according to what i read. 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
